Transaction e3a173fc725329f56a631d347d545750b26074073d758bcfd67c1ee5ded17313
1 Input
1 Output
-
e3a173fc725329f56a631d347d545750b26074073d758bcfd67c1ee5ded17313:0
- value
- 1899945
- script pubkey
- OP_0 OP_PUSHBYTES_20 84b9fcff40583a4edf257ac15e2ed2e70239a156
- address
- bc1qsjulel6qtqayahe90tq4utkjuuprng2kvr6d7h